Description

Terraced three-bay three-storey over basement house, built c. 1800, with two-storey over basement split-level return. Now in use as museum since c. 1995 renovation. Pitched artificial slate roof with rendered chimneystack, projecting ashlar eaves course, metal gutter brackets and cast-iron rainwater goods. Cement rendered walls with lined-and-ruled voussoirs to windows and having pre-cast concrete moulded quoins. Replacement timber sliding sash windows with limestone sills. Timber panelled door with carved lintel and engaged Ionic columns surrounding, having new radial timber fanlight over with moulded ashlar archivolt. Timber half glazed panelled door with sidelights to basement. Decorative wrought-iron railings on rendered plinth wall with stone coping. Stone steps up to door having cast-iron boot scrape. Slated steps down to basement area. Rubble stone boundary wall to rear.
